For a challenge on Nico Carver's discord we've been looking at some less-imaged parts of the sky. Here is a little group of galaxies in Cygnus.

A few of these are in the PGC catalogue, and others don't appear to be catalogued at all. As far as I can see nobody has tried imaging these on astrobin before. There's probably a good reason for this - they're absolutely tiny! I intermittently get the seeing to resolve at this sort of pixel scale, but I don't have much integration time at the moment (with no astronomical dark at all), so have to take what I get rather than be choosy over subs.
